Webb19 sep. 2024 · The molecular sizes of oxygen, nitrogen and argon are 0.299, 0.305, and 0.363 nanometers (nm). Why is nitrogen gas? Nitrogen Nitrogen is a colourless, odourless unreactive gas that forms about 78% of the earth’s atmosphere.
